Dr. Carol Yeung obtained a Biological Sciences degree in 2004 from the University of Alberta with honors, and graduated from the University of Alberta in 2008 with her Doctor of Dental Surgery degree. She believes in providing care that is gentle, compassionate and conservative while being of the greatest benefit to her patients. While Dr. Yeung enjoys attending to patients of all ages, she especially enjoys spending time with children for their first dental visit and to introduce the importance of dental care to them in a child-friendly manner, so as to minimize risks of anxiety towards dental care as the child grows up. She believes that patient education is key for patients to play an active role in the treatment planning process, and will spend the time to help them come to an informed decision regarding their dental health. What is a Root Canal Treatment and when do I need one?

A root canal treatment helps save a damaged or infected tooth by removing the infected pulp and sealing it to prevent further issues. If you’re experiencing severe tooth pain or sensitivity, visit Centre and 12th Dental for a professional assessment and gentle care.

How does Invisalign work to straighten teeth?

Invisalign uses a series of clear, removable aligners that gradually move your teeth into proper position. At Centre and 12th Dental, we provide customized Invisalign treatment plans to help you achieve a confident, straight smile discreetly and comfortably.

Why is Pediatric Dentistry important for my child?

Pediatric dentistry focuses on your child’s dental growth, oral hygiene habits, and prevention of early cavities. Our friendly team at Centre and 12th Dental ensures a fun and comfortable experience to build lifelong healthy smiles.

What are Dental Bridges and how can they restore my smile?

Dental bridges fill the gap left by missing teeth, restoring your ability to chew and speak comfortably while improving your smile’s appearance. At Centre and 12th Dental, we offer durable and natural-looking bridges to bring back your confidence.

What are porcelain veneers used for?

Porcelain veneers are used to improve the look of teeth that are affected by stains, chips, or uneven spaces.

How do dental crowns help teeth?

Dental crowns help cover and protect weak or damaged teeth.

What are dental implants used for?

Dental implants help replace missing teeth and make everyday activities like eating and speaking more comfortable.

How do dentures help patients?

Dentures replace several or all missing teeth, helping improve chewing, speaking, facial support, and everyday comfort.
